<blockquote data-quote="Lefty7mmstw" data-source="post: 1699499" data-attributes="member: 48043"><p>What's wrong with h4895??? It's about the right burn rate for a 308 with most bullet weights. It's temp. stable (better than ball powder anyway) and the case fill will be about correct. Everyone wants to reinvent the wheel when they really ought to be buying a bigger stick.</p><p>If you want to play with rl powder in your 308 rl15 is your friend.</p></blockquote><p></p>
